SOCIAL AND ECONOMIC ROLE OF LOCAL ADMINISTRATIVE AUTHORITIES IN RURAL DEVELOPMENT OF THEIR COMMUNITY

Maria Ureche

FIAT IUSTITIA, 2015, vol. 9, issue 1, 165-171

Abstract: Each rural community should develop towards raising the level of living of its inhabitants. Thus, after identifying the needs of that community must find concrete solutions to their satisfaction. The role of local government in this respect is crucial, especially when we refer to a rural community. Should be given to human and economic resources, culture, environment, traditions, whole social capital, economic and informational administrative authorities and if these resources are not enough, they must be supplemented or created, including projects with grant. Also neglected is the support of citizens in achieving the desired results and in rural communities, often involving citizens actively and directly.
